Without looking anything up:

Star Trek the Next Generation is later than the original series (TOS).
Voyager and Deep Space Nine are both set around the same time as TNG. Staff from TNG go to DS9 to work (first O'Brien, then later Worf) so the stories are slightly later than TNG.
Voyager is mostly set in a far part of space that Starfleet can't reach, so there is not much crossover of characters with TNG, but one or two do appear when communication is re-established with Starfleet e.g. Picard and Barclay.
Enterprise was made after all these, but is set before TOS. However the look of it is much too slick for it realistically to feel as if it is pre TOS. There is no sign of the 1960s type fashions that characterised TOS, which started in 1966.
